It's an easy to use machine, easy to load and does print well. If you're looking to print 4x6 labels for parcels, this will NOT do it. Get the 4xl model or some other brand that does.. but if you're looking to print small labels for letters, barcodes, labels for whatever else you need, then this one will work just fine.
